WordPress缓存类WP_Object_Cache

作者:matrix 被围观: 9,767 次 发布时间:2015-07-31 分类:Wordpress 零零星星 | 10 条评论 »

WordPress缓存类WP_Object_Cache将数据缓存在内存中,每次请求,都会重新生成缓存。如果服务器支持内存缓存,如memcache 将会提高效率(相同页面处的多次查询数据)。减少数据库的请求次数。流量不大的用处也就不是很明显。总的来说,没啥用。留作零碎记录相关函数: wp_cache_add($key, $data, $flag = '', $expire = 0);//添加缓存wp_cache_get($key, $flag = '');//得到缓存,没有则返回false//$key 自定义缓存名称//$data 缓存数据//$expire == 缓存 时间 部分可用//$group $expire 都是可选参数 例子: if(!$most_viewed = wp_cache_get('widgetPostsViewEcho', 'CACH_DATAViewPosts')){ $most_viewed = $wpdb->get_results("........

Web-Capture在线网页截图抓取整张页面

作者:matrix 被围观: 8,920 次 发布时间:2015-06-27 分类:零零星星 | 18 条评论 »

有些在线截图无法获取到整张页面,只有半截。Web-Capture可以抓取完整的网页截图 http://web-capture.net/ 使用:Enter the URL of the page you want to capture 输入你想抓取的网页地址Choose the file format you want 选择抓取保存的文件格式。图片一般就是jpeg的就行JPEG image、PDF file、TIFF image、BMP image、PNG image、Postscript file (PS)、SVG file点击Capture Web Page进行截图。截图完成后会调转到一个页面,可以view查看,下载图片或者zip文档 类似的网站还有page2images.com,它的好像不能截取整张图片,但是能选择移动端的UA。参考:https://free.com.tw/web-capture/http://www.ldsun.com/1053.html

正确OpenWeiPN GUI上网姿势

作者:matrix 被围观: 6,788 次 发布时间:2015-06-23 分类:兼容并蓄 | 10 条评论 »

使用WeiPN Gate Client高科技上网的时候发现还有OpenVPN配置文件这种东东。没明白怎么用就查了查。原来还有个比较不错的上网选择,使用OpenWeiPN GUI。 OpenWeiPN GUI下载 官网http://openvpn.net/index.php/open-source/downloads.html百度网盘http://pan.baidu.com/s/1FbrzC 使用 1.安装完成OpenWeiPN2.找到软件安装目录下的config文件夹README.txtThis directory should contain OpenVPN configuration fileseach having an extension of .ovpnWhen OpenVPN is started as a service, a separate OpenVPNprocess will be instantiated for each configuration file.意思就是喊你把.ovpn文件放置在此目录(config文件夹)3.获取.ovpn文件......

PHP递归函数内的静态变量

作者:matrix 被围观: 4,769 次 发布时间:2015-06-20 分类:兼容并蓄 零零星星 | 一条评论 »

//静态变量的例子 /** * 将数组转换为字符 * * 用于缓存 * * @param $data * @return string */function philnaArray2String($data, $returns = ''){ static $t = 1; $tabType = " "; $tab = str_repeat($tabType, $t); $data = (array)$data; foreach ($data as $key => $value) { if (is_array($value)) { $t++; $returns .= "$tab'" . $key . "' => array(\n" . philnaArray2String($value) . "$tab),\n"; } else { if (!is_bool($value)) { $value = "'" . addslashes($value) . "'"; } $returns .= "$tab'" . $key . "' =......

win和linux的php异或运算结果不同

作者:matrix 被围观: 4,279 次 发布时间:2015-06-17 分类:兼容并蓄 零零星星 | 3 条评论 »

一个获取key的函数(模拟js的php代码)在本地测试成功,而在服务器上失败。逐行die()之后发现问题在于$b ^=4294967295;之前获取的$b都没问题,可到了这里就结果完全不一样。 <?php$a = -38622 72608;$b = 471468;$c = $a ^ $b;echo $c;//Q1://本地这是5.2.14的php,Win,显示432886796;//服务器上5.2.14的php,linux,显示-3862080500;//Q2:如果将^ 换成xor//本地显示-3862272608//服务器显示-3862272608?> 真是狗日的xor仙人板板。为什么换成xor结果和^又不同。难道xor不是异或。。。 :???:Q1:幸好我不是第一个发现。算是有答案:php中一个整数能表示的范围是2147483647~-2147483647在linux环境下,php整数溢出的时候,其结果是......

将BCS的bucket文件保存到本地[PHP]

作者:matrix 被围观: 3,165 次 发布时间:2015-06-03 分类:兼容并蓄 零零星星 | 8 条评论 »

收到百度BCS 6月30日停服提醒邮件,说是要停止服务,请自重。让咱BCS迁移到BOS...BCS的bucket是以前创建bae时设置的,保存了一些图片文件怎样把云存储的文件备份到本地是一个问题啊。毕竟一个一个下载太麻烦,文件有些多。。。BCS控制台:http://developer.baidu.com/console#app/project打开BCS控制台可以查看你的bucket名称以及API Key 和Secret Key。如果里面的文件有点多,且你想保存下来 下载 :http://pan.baidu.com/s/1mgMhp92 使用说明:请确保解压后有个空的TTSEE文件夹,它用来存放下载的文件只能保存一个bucket里面的文件,bucket有多层文件夹应该(我没试过)能正常使用的。//$bcsobj->list_object_by_dir($bucket,'/',$lis......

wordpress导航菜单链接处添加nofollow

作者:matrix 被围观: 7,544 次 发布时间:2015-05-29 分类:Wordpress 兼容并蓄 | 5 条评论 »

WordPress后台选项  外观-〉菜单处可以给导航栏自定义URL,但是个别链接需要添加rel="nofollow"的时候会发现没有办法。其实WordPress是有这个选项的,只是隐藏了。 点击顶部的“显示选项”展开, 链接关系网(XFN)处打勾就可以了。 如果是4.2的版本会无法点击“显示选项” ,可以审查元素手动修改DOM来临时解决问题:1。点击“显示选项”,发现没反映,且旁边的“帮助”消失。2。“显示选项”处点击右键打开“审查元素”3。删除“visibility: hidden;” 下图红框处4。点击旁边的“帮助”选项参考: http://www.tseoer.com/wangzhanjiansheyouhuatuiguang/13.html

获取豆瓣音乐下载地址

作者:matrix 被围观: 3,431 次 发布时间:2015-05-20 分类:兼容并蓄 | 8 条评论 »

豆瓣音乐的mp3链接没法外链播放,只有下载用。例如http://music.douban.com/programme/1312655?sid=2135789#play打开地址会播放袁惟仁的木吉他。右键点击“4.木吉他- 袁惟仁”审查元素如图: 可以看到 <div class="song-item" data-index="3" data-title="木吉他" data-performer="袁惟仁" data-songid="2135789" data-plength="241" data-ssid="1b59">  其中2135789和1b59是下一步需要的打开http://music.douban.com/j/songlist/get_song_url?sid=2135789&ssid=1b59看到{"r":"http:\/\/mr3.douban.com\/201505162003\/579f892209df60970f186024b25c9dee\/view\/song\/small\/p2135789.mp4"}其中r对应的键值就是这首歌的链接......